From 3d80b0c20543c754415a21bfeec8e567ce3be8f5 Mon Sep 17 00:00:00 2001 From: Alex Date: Thu, 1 Dec 2022 06:12:49 +0200 Subject: [PATCH] Fixed Makefile variable --- tools/Makefile | 16 ++++++++-------- 1 file changed, 8 insertions(+), 8 deletions(-) diff --git a/tools/Makefile b/tools/Makefile index 9aceab81..2802a57c 100644 --- a/tools/Makefile +++ b/tools/Makefile @@ -1,5 +1,5 @@ WORKING_DIR = $(shell pwd) -CROSS_DIR="$(WORKING_DIR)/cross" +CROSS_DIR=$(WORKING_DIR)/cross export PATH := $(CROSS_DIR):$(PATH) QEMU_VERSION = qemu-7.1.0 @@ -42,35 +42,35 @@ clone_all: do_qemu: cd qemu && \ - bash ./configure --target-list=x86_64-softmmu,i386-softmmu,aarch64-softmmu --prefix=$(CROSS_DIR) --enable-gtk && \ + bash ./configure --target-list=x86_64-softmmu,i386-softmmu,aarch64-softmmu --prefix="$(CROSS_DIR)" --enable-gtk && \ make -j$(shell nproc) && make install do_binutils64: cd build-binutilsamd64 && \ - ../binutils-gdb/configure --target=amd64-elf --prefix=$(CROSS_DIR) --with-sysroot --disable-werror && \ + ../binutils-gdb/configure --target=amd64-elf --prefix="$(CROSS_DIR)" --with-sysroot --disable-werror && \ make all -j$(shell nproc) && make install do_binutils32: cd build-binutilsi686 && \ - ../binutils-gdb/configure --target=i686-elf --prefix=$(CROSS_DIR) --with-sysroot --disable-werror && \ + ../binutils-gdb/configure --target=i686-elf --prefix="$(CROSS_DIR)" --with-sysroot --disable-werror && \ make all -j$(shell nproc) && make install do_binutilsarm64: cd build-binutilsarm64 && \ - ../binutils-gdb/configure --target=aarch64-elf --prefix=$(CROSS_DIR) --with-sysroot --disable-werror && \ + ../binutils-gdb/configure --target=aarch64-elf --prefix="$(CROSS_DIR)" --with-sysroot --disable-werror && \ make all -j$(shell nproc) && make install do_gcc64: cd build-gccamd64 && \ - ../gcc/configure --target=amd64-elf --prefix=$(CROSS_DIR) --enable-languages=c,c++ --without-headers && \ + ../gcc/configure --target=amd64-elf --prefix="$(CROSS_DIR)" --enable-languages=c,c++ --without-headers && \ make all-gcc -j$(shell nproc) && make install-gcc -j$(shell nproc) do_gcc32: cd build-gcci686 && \ - ../gcc/configure --target=i686-elf --prefix=$(CROSS_DIR) --enable-languages=c,c++ --without-headers && \ + ../gcc/configure --target=i686-elf --prefix="$(CROSS_DIR)" --enable-languages=c,c++ --without-headers && \ make all-gcc -j$(shell nproc) && make install-gcc -j$(shell nproc) do_gccarm64: cd build-gccarm64 && \ - ../gcc/configure --target=aarch64-elf --prefix=$(CROSS_DIR) --enable-languages=c,c++ --without-headers && \ + ../gcc/configure --target=aarch64-elf --prefix="$(CROSS_DIR)" --enable-languages=c,c++ --without-headers && \ make all-gcc -j$(shell nproc) && make install-gcc -j$(shell nproc)